Supply Desk is seeking a dedicated and compassionate SEN Teaching Assistant to join a supportive and inclusive school in the Watford area. This rewarding role involves working alongside teaching staff and the SEN department to provide tailored support for pupils with a variety of additional learning needs, helping them engage positively with education and reach their individual goals.

This opportunity would suit someone who is committed to making a meaningful difference in the lives of young people and is passionate about promoting an inclusive learning environment where all pupils feel supported, valued, and encouraged to succeed.

Key Duties
  • Provide targeted support for pupils with a range of Special Educational Needs, including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D), ADHD, speech and language difficulties, and social, emotional and mental health (SEMH) needs
  • Deliver individualised support on a one-to-one basis as well as within small group settings
  • Assist pupils in accessing learning activities and participating fully in classroom lessons
  • Support the development of positive behaviours, emotional wellbeing, and social skills
  • Observe, monitor, and contribute to records relating to pupil progress and development
  • Work closely with class teachers, SENCOs, parents/carers, and external agencies to ensure effective support strategies are implemented
  • Adapt learning approaches and interventions to meet the specific needs of individual pupils
  • Foster independence, resilience, and self-confidence in learners
  • Contribute to a safe, nurturing, and inclusive educational environment
